Function Deploy-TemplateService { <# .SYNOPSIS Deploys Integration service template. The service requires the platform, application and domain to be in place. .DESCRIPTION Deploy Azure resources for Integration domain. .PARAMETER CdfConfig The CDFConfig object that holds the current scope configurations (Platform, Application and Domain) .PARAMETER ExportParametersPath Export the ARM parameters to given path instead of deploying the template. .PARAMETER TemplateDir Path to the platform template root dir. Defaults to ".". .PARAMETER SourceDir Path to the platform instance source directory. Defaults to "./src". .INPUTS CdfConfig .OUTPUTS Updated CdfConfig and json config files at SourceDir .EXAMPLE Deploy-CdfTemplateService ` -CdfConfig $config ` -ServiceName "my-service" ` -ServiceType "logicapp-standard" ` -ServiceGroup "demo" ` -ServiceTemplate "la-sample" .EXAMPLE $config | Deploy-CdfTemplateService ` -ServiceName "my-service" ` -ServiceType "logicapp-standard" ` -ServiceGroup "demo" ` -ServiceTemplate "la-sample" -TemplateDir ../cdf-infra/templates ` -SourceDir ../cdf-infra/instances .LINK Deploy-CdfTemplatePlatform Deploy-CdfTemplateApplication Deploy-CdfTemplateDomain Remove-CdfTemplatePlatform Remove-CdfTemplateApplication Remove-CdfTemplateDomain Remove-TemplateService #> [CmdletBinding()] Param ( [Parameter(ValueFromPipeline = $true, Mandatory = $false)] [Object]$CdfConfig, [ValidateNotNullOrEmpty()] [Parameter(Mandatory = $false)] [string] $ServiceName = $env:CDF_SERVICE_NAME, [ValidateNotNullOrEmpty()] [Parameter(Mandatory = $false)] [string] $ServiceType = $env:CDF_SERVICE_TYPE, [ValidateNotNullOrEmpty()] [Parameter(Mandatory = $false)] [string] $ServiceGroup = $env:CDF_SERVICE_GROUP, [ValidateNotNullOrEmpty()] [Parameter(Mandatory = $false)] [string] $ServiceTemplate = $env:CDF_SERVICE_TEMPLATE, [Parameter(Mandatory = $false)] [string] $ExportParametersPath, [Parameter(Mandatory = $false)] [string] $TemplateDir = $env:CDF_INFRA_TEMPLATES_PATH ??
